These notes are from the course Facilitating Powerful Conversations (FPC) Level 2 by The Thought Collective taken on 5 - 9 Oct 2020. I prefer using the title Human Systems for this.
FPC 2 is a highly experiential course which distills the learning from the iGOLD program. It builds up from FPC level 1 which focuses on self awareness and discovery. A system is a group of individuals that come together for a common purpose. The main focus in FPC 2 is how to intervene at the system level, which requires understanding the unit of a system: the individual.
While the literature on intrapersonal models are in agreement, Systems work is still an active area of research, so this might change.
- Why things are: why are things the way they are, and what causes scarcity?
- What to intervene on: patterns useful for diagnosis
- Where to intervene: containers
- How to intervene
- Who intervenes: Use Of Self / self-work. The use of self is the foundation on which everything else above stands.
